SU 310 Delegate Meeting


GSCCC Annual Meeting 
http://www.gsccc.org/Annual-Council-Meeting.aspx

Saturday, February 6

Chesapeake Conference Center

9am – 9:45am Registration and Networking

10am – 12pm Annual Meeting

12:30pm – 2:30pm Awards Luncheon


Service Unit 310 needs 5 delegates and 2 alternate delegates

This is a great way to serve the Service Unit, with little time commitment.

Delegates and Alternates are required to attend training and attend the

Annual Meeting in February to vote on Council matters. There will be

opportunities to meet volunteers from other Service Units, shop on site, bid

on silent auction items to benefit travel, gather information from community

partners, and see Gold Award projects on display. 


Delegates need not be  leaders, but they must be registered Girl Scouts, age 14 or older

Training dates/options are as follows: Tuesday 12/8 6:30-8:30 pm A Place

For Girls, Wednesday 12/9 6:30-8:30 pm Peninsula Service Center,

Thursday 12/10 webinar 7 pm – 8 pm.


**Email danielle12076@yahoo.com for more information and/or to volunteer.

Delegate Consent Forms are to be submitted by October SU meeting or no

later than 11/6/15.

Veteran's Day at Westside


Who: GS that attend WSES to participate in this years Veterans Day program 
When: November 10th, 2015
What: Annually, WSES hosts an extremely popular and largely attended Veterans Day program. Our SU Girl Scouts that attend WSES traditionally perform the Flag Ceremony. Mrs. Lanzalotto has coordinated the girls and practiced with them over the past 7 years. 
Please let me know (mlanzalo@iwcs.k12.va.us) if you have a Girl Scout that attends WSES, has a full uniform (white top, beige bottom, vest or sash), and wants to participate on 11.10.15There is no limit to how many may participate, please know that only 2 girls will actually carry the flags. The girls will be practicing with me from 8:35 when they get off the bus until 9:05 when they will report to their homerooms. I will communicate to their teachers but please be sure that they are comfortable with missing any AM work. 

Please have them stop by the office at Westside to pick up an application from Mrs. Lanzalotto.
